1. Custom Edge Panel for Quick Access

The Galaxy Z Fold 5 allows you to customize the Edge Panel for quick access to apps, contacts, and tools. To enable this feature, go to Settings > Display > Edge Panel. You can add your favorite apps or tools for instant access, making multitasking more efficient.

2. App Pairing for Multitasking

One of the hidden gems is the ability to create app pairs for seamless multitasking. Open the recent apps menu, select two apps, and tap the Split Screen icon. Save this configuration for quick access later by adding it to your Edge Panel or Home Screen.

3. Flex Mode for Creative Uses

The Galaxy Z Fold 5 supports Flex Mode, which allows the device to stand on its own at a 90-degree angle. This is perfect for hands-free video calls, watching content, or taking photos. To activate, simply fold the device partially and select Flex Mode from the quick settings panel.

4. Hidden Screen Recording Options

Screen recording is a useful feature, but many are unaware of its hidden options. Access the screen recorder from the quick settings, then tap the settings icon to customize audio sources, video quality, and whether to record taps and touches, enhancing your recording experience.

5. Advanced Screen Multitasking

Beyond basic multitasking, the Galaxy Z Fold 5 offers advanced options like Picture-in-Picture (PiP) mode and windowed apps. To enable this, go to Settings > Apps > Special Access > Picture-in-Picture. This allows you to continue watching videos or using apps while navigating other tasks.

6. Using the S Pen (if available)

If your Galaxy Z Fold 5 supports the S Pen, you can unlock a range of productivity features. Use the S Pen to annotate documents, take notes, or navigate the interface with precision. Check your device’s compatibility and settings to enable S Pen features.

7. Customizing the Cover Screen

The cover screen isn’t just for quick notifications; you can customize it with widgets, shortcuts, and wallpapers. Long-press on the cover screen to access customization options and personalize it to suit your needs.
